Google Calculator App Formula and Mathematical Explanation
The google calculator app operates based on the standard Order of Operations, often remembered by the acronyms PEMDAS (Parentheses, Exponents, Multiplication and Division, Addition and Subtraction) or BODMAS. When you input an expression into the google calculator app, the internal engine parses the string and evaluates it layer by layer.
| Variable/Symbol | Meaning | Unit/Type | Typical Range |
|---|---|---|---|
| π (Pi) | Ratio of circle’s circumference to diameter | Constant | 3.14159… |
| e | Euler’s number | Constant | 2.71828… |
| sin/cos/tan | Trigonometric ratios | Function | -1 to 1 (sin/cos) |
| log | Base-10 logarithm | Function | x > 0 |
| ^ | Exponentiation | Operator | Any Real Number |
Practical Examples (Real-World Use Cases)
Example 1: Compound Interest Estimation
If you need to calculate the growth of an investment using the google calculator app, you might enter a formula like 1000 * (1 + 0.05)^5. The google calculator app will first process the addition inside the parentheses, then apply the exponent, and finally multiply by the principal. The result, 1276.28, helps you understand your financial future instantly.
Example 2: Engineering Trigonometry
An engineer calculating the height of a structure using a 10-meter ladder at a 60-degree angle would use the google calculator app to compute 10 * sin(60). By ensuring the google calculator app is set to the correct mode (degrees vs radians), the user obtains the precise height needed for safety and compliance.

Key Factors That Affect Google Calculator App Results
- Order of Operations: The google calculator app strictly follows PEMDAS. Forgetting parentheses can lead to drastically different outcomes.
- Angle Units: Whether the google calculator app is in Degree or Radian mode is the most common cause of “wrong” answers in trigonometry.
- Precision Limits: While the google calculator app is incredibly accurate, floating-point arithmetic in any digital tool can have minor rounding differences at the 15th decimal place.
- Syntax Errors: Entering two operators in a row (e.g., 5 + * 3) will cause the google calculator app to display an error message.
- Input Magnitude: Extremely large or small numbers are often converted to scientific notation by the google calculator app for readability.
- Constant Accuracy: The google calculator app uses high-precision values for π and e, ensuring that circular and exponential calculations are professional-grade.

Why does 0.1 + 0.2 not always equal 0.3?
This is a common “issue” in computer science. The google calculator app works hard to hide these binary rounding errors to show 0.3, but internally, computers handle decimals differently.
